BOLT School for Grassroots Leadership
Who it’s for: Adults 18+ who live and do community work in low-to-moderate income neighborhoods, with 2+ years of commitment and a block-by-block mentality.
BOLT Youth Leaders Fellowship
Who it’s for: Students at Philadelphia public high schools — with a strong preference for neighborhood catchment schools — who want to explore how change actually gets made.
WHERE THE TRACKS MEET
Program convergence.
Graduates of the School for Grassroots Leadership are embedded in the youth fellowship as mentors, guides, and advisors — matched to fellows by neighborhood.
FOR ADULT LEADERS
A pipeline of young people to work with.
Leaders meet the next generation of organizers in the neighborhoods where they're already building.
FOR YOUTH LEADERS
Proof that it's possible, close to home.
Seeing adults from their own blocks make real change is what moves youth from interested to active.
FOR THE NEIGHBORHOOD
Doors that were already open, finally visible.
Fellows get connected to adult-led change-making spaces they didn't know existed — and can now join.
